Responsible disclosure

Security at CopyForge AI

If you believe you found a vulnerability in CopyForge AI, report it privately through the form below. We value clear, good-faith research and will not ask you to hide a real risk indefinitely.

Private intake

Reports are stored in our restricted contact system before the form confirms receipt.

Response targets

We aim to acknowledge reports within 3 business days and provide a status update within 10.

Useful detail

Include the affected URL, exact reproduction steps, practical impact, and a minimal proof.

Scope

This policy covers the CopyForge AI web application and API hosted at copy-forge-ai.com. Third-party services such as Supabase, Vercel, Resend, Gumroad, and model providers are governed by their own disclosure programs unless the issue is caused by our integration.

High-value reports include broken authentication or authorization, cross-account data access, injection, request forgery, sensitive-data exposure, payment entitlement bypass, and a reproducible security control failure.

Testing rules

  • Use only accounts and data you own or have explicit permission to test.
  • Stop immediately if you encounter another person's data, and report what you saw without copying it.
  • Use the minimum proof needed. Do not persist access, install malware, or alter or delete data.
  • Do not perform denial-of-service, load testing, spam, social engineering, credential stuffing, or physical attacks.
  • Do not test third-party payment flows with fraudulent transactions or target provider infrastructure.
  • Do not publicly disclose an unremediated issue before giving us a reasonable opportunity to investigate and fix it.

Good-faith safe harbor

When research follows this policy, is intended to improve security, avoids privacy harm and service disruption, and complies with applicable law, we will treat it as authorized security research and will not initiate legal action based solely on that work. If a third party starts legal action, we will make our authorization under this policy known. This statement does not authorize activity against third-party systems or waive rights belonging to anyone else.

What happens after a report

  1. We confirm that the report was stored and review whether it is reproducible and in scope.
  2. We may contact you for a minimal additional proof or environment detail.
  3. We prioritize remediation by exploitability and impact, then verify the fix.
  4. We coordinate disclosure timing in good faith. We do not offer a paid bounty program at this time.
